Sr. Project Manager About E-J: Founded in 1899, E-J Electric Installation Co. (E-J) was established during the infancy of the electrical industry. With a history of innovation through 126 years, E-J is the oldest privately-owned electrical contractor in the country with 25 offices nationwide located in NY, NJ, CT, RI, AZ, MA, OR and WA. E-J is active in all facets of electrical contracting on projects that vary in size to over $300 million. Typical installations include data centers, chip plants, rail systems, transit facilities, office buildings, hospitals, power, renewable and clean energy, co-generation facilities, roadway and outdoor specialty, airports, industrial facilities, universities, sport stadiums, high voltage distribution, utility, and gas infrastructure.A E-J also supports clients with services that include 24/7 emergency response, storm recovery, 3D BIM engineering, design-build, design-assist, EPC, maintenance and service, completion contracts, trade management and prefabrication. At E-J, three generations of family expertise have provided modern technological advances in providing solutions to today's lighting, power, energy, and communication needs.
